The weekend’s biggest release is the return of everyone’s favorite little guys in the Minions Rise of Gru. The story follows the tale of Gru, who dreamt of becoming the world’s greatest supervillain. Considering Gru is my favorite character of the bunch, I am excited to see an origin story of why he became what he became. I am sure the kids will have you lined up at the door when theaters open to catch this one.
Hulu is trying to continue its trend of hits with another original film starring Joey King in The Princess. The film follows a strong-willed princess who refuses to wed someone. She is kidnapped and locked in a tower. I love Joey King and hope this movie is better than what we saw in the trailer.
Are you a fan of the making of projects? Well, Disney+ is releasing the making of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ness. I wasn’t a big fan of the film, but the behind-the-scenes of how they were made is always worth checking out.
